.index-box1 { width: 100%; overflow: hidden; background: #fff; padding-bottom: 20px; } .index-toutiao { width: 100%; overflow: hidden; border-bottom: 5px solid #0066bd; margin-top: 20px; padding-bottom: 20px; } .tt-img { float: left; } .tt-a { float: left; } .tt-a a { font-size: 18px; color: #0066bd; ; } .tt-a h1 a { font-size: 25px; } .tt-a p { margin-top: 20px; } .index-news { width: 100%; min-height: 430px; background-color: #ffffff; box-shadow: 0px 0px 10px 0px rgba(30, 30, 30, 0.15); padding-bottom: 20px; margin-top: 20px; overflow: hidden; } #cent-ht { margin-top: 20px; } #cent-ht img { max-height: 180px; overflow: hidden; object-fit: fill; display: block; width: 100%; max-width: 100%; height: auto; padding: 0; } #ztpic-pagination span { width: 15px; height: 15px; background: #fff; text-align: center; border-radius: 0; opacity: 1; border-radius: 50%; } #ztpic-pagination .swiper-pagination-bullet-active { width: 15px; height: 15px; background: #f1db00; color: #fff; } #banner { position: relative; width: 100%; overflow: hidden; margin-top: 20px; } #banner a { display: block; } #banner img { display: block; width: 100%; max-width: 100%; height: auto; max-height: 400px; min-height: 400px; overflow: hidden; object-fit: fill; transition: all .6s; } #banner h2 { padding-left: 10px; position: absolute; right: 0; bottom: -1px; left: 0; height: 42px; font-size: 16px; font-weight: 700; line-height: 42px; color: #fafafa; text-align: left; background: rgba(0, 0, 0, .6); } #pic-pagination span { width: 15px; height: 15px; background: #fff; } .tab-news { width: 100%; height: auto; overflow: hidden; line-height: 44px; margin-top: 20px; } .tab-news li { text-align: center; float: left; font-size: 22px; color: #434343; padding: 0 0 2px 0; width: 25%; height: 50px; line-height: 0; } .tab-news li:first-child { margin: 0 } .tab-news li.default { /* background: center bottom no-repeat; */ border-bottom: 4px solid #0066bd; } .tab-news li { border-bottom: 1px solid #cacaca; } .tab-news li.default a { color: #0066bd; } .tab-news li a { display: inline-block; width: 100%; color: #666666; font-size: 20px; height: 26px; line-height: 26px; border-right: 2px solid #666666; font-family: microsoft yahei !important; font-weight: bold; } .index-box2 { background: #f8f9fb; overflow: hidden; padding-bottom: 20px; } .gl-list-ty { background: #fff; overflow: hidden; padding: 10px 10px; margin-top: 20px; } .gk-head li { width: 100%; height: 113px; background: #3294ff; border-bottom: 1px solid #fff; } .gk-head li a { font-size: 20px; color: #fff; display: block; padding: 36px 42px; } .gk-head .tab-gk1 li:nth-child(2) a { padding: 36px 27px; text-align: center; } .gk-head li.default { background: url(/uploads/image/i/xsj.png) right center no-repeat #0066bd; } .gk-head li h2{ letter-spacing: 0.2em; } #zt .swiper-slide { padding: 0px 0; position: relative; } .zcwjk { width: 100%; min-height: 100px; background: #fff; margin-top: 20px; overflow: hidden; } .zcwjk-img { margin-top: 15px; margin-left: 30px; } .zcwjk-inp { margin-top: 25px; overflow: hidden; } .zcwjk-inp input { width: 100%; height: 45px; background: url(/uploads/image/i/ind-ser.png) 96% center no-repeat; background-color: #f9f9f9; border-radius: 23px; border: solid 1px #e4e4e4; padding-left: 20px; font-size: 18px; padding-right: 10%; } .zcwjk-inp button { width: 100%; height: 45px; background-color: #47a0ed; border-radius: 13px; border: none; outline: none; font-size: 20px; color: #fff; font-weight: bold; } .zcwjk-inp {} .index-hd { width: 100%; min-height: 295px; background-color: #ffffff; margin-top: 20px; overflow: hidden; box-shadow: 0px 0px 10px 0px rgba(30, 30, 30, 0.15); } .hu-img { margin-top: 20px; overflow: hidden; } .hu-img img { width: 100%; } .tab-hd { width: 100%; height: auto; overflow: hidden; line-height: 44px; margin-top: 20px; border-bottom: 1px solid #cacaca; } .tab-hd li { text-align: center; float: left; font-size: 22px; color: #434343; padding: 0 0 2px 0; width: 25%; height: 40px; line-height: 0; } .tab-hd li:first-child { margin: 0 } .tab-hd li.default { border-bottom: 4px solid #0066bd; } .tab-hd li.default a { color: #0066bd; } .tab-hd li a { display: inline-block; width: 100%; color: #666666; font-size: 20px; height: 26px; line-height: 26px; font-family: microsoft yahei !important; font-weight: bold; } .sp-img { display: block; } .sp-img img { width: 100%; height: 210px; } .ztzl { margin-top: 20px; } .ztzl-tt { width: 100%; height: 70px; background: url(/uploads/image/i/xstc.png) 0 center no-repeat; padding-left: 90px; } .ztzl-tt span { font-size: 20px; font-weight: bold; line-height: 70px; } .ztzl-tt a { float: right; font-size: 16px; color: #ababab; display: inline-block; line-height: 70px; } #zt a img { width: 100%; padding: 0 10px; } #zt { margin-top: 20px; } @media all and (max-width:1024px) { .index-hd { box-shadow: none; } .zcwjk-img { width: 100%; } .gk-head li a { padding: 36px 42px; } } @media all and (max-width:768px) { .zcwjk-img { margin-top: 35px; margin-left: 0; } .gk-head li a { padding: 37px 24px; } .gk-head .tab-gk1 li:nth-child(2) a { padding: 25px 18px; text-align: center; } } @media all and (max-width:750px) { .zcwjk-img { margin-top: 20px; } #banner img { min-height: 240px; max-height: 240px; } .tab-news li { height: 40px; } .gk-head li a { padding: 42px 25px; } .gk-head li a { padding: 40px 24px; } .gk-head .tab-gk1 li:nth-child(2) a { padding: 40px 18px; text-align: center; } .ser-value{ margin-bottom: 20px; } .zcwjk{ padding-bottom: 20px; } } #tab-gk2{ overflow: hidden; } #tab-gk1{ overflow: hidden; } #tab-hd1{ overflow: hidden; } #tab-hd2{ overflow: hidden; }